A vehicle's top speed will be limited either by engine RPM or drag, but in our age of concern over liability it can also be limited by a governor. That's the case with the Mustang. The 99+ Mustangs are electronically limited to 120 MPH due to the speed rating of the tires that came on the car from the factory.
The speedo goes up to 140 simply due to the car's performance image.
